Abstract
The invention discloses a kind of mining handcart-type high voltage vacuum switchgear cabinets, including cabinet, the side of the cabinet offers cabinet door, high-voltage circuitbreaker is installed inside the cabinet, the high-voltage circuitbreaker includes moving contact and static contact, the middle part setting of the cabinet is parallel to the mounting plate of cabinet door, cabinet is separated into the first cavity for installing high-voltage circuitbreaker static contact and the second cavity for installing moving contact in high voltage breaker by the mounting plate, first cavity is far from the cabinet door, second cavity is close to the cabinet door, mounting platform is equipped in second cavity, the moving contact is slidably mounted on the mounting platform, it is equipped between the mounting platform and the moving contact and drives the drive component that moving contact slides between high-voltage circuitbreaker operating position and testing position.The present invention has many advantages, such as that simple in structure, easy to operate, achievable different location arbitrarily switches.

Specific implementation mode
Below in conjunction with Figure of description and specific embodiment, the invention will be further described.
As shown in Figures 1 to 5, the mining handcart-type high voltage vacuum switchgear cabinet of the present embodiment, including cabinet 1, the one of cabinet 1
Side offers cabinet door 11, and high-voltage circuitbreaker 2 is equipped with inside cabinet 1, and high-voltage circuitbreaker 2 includes moving contact 21 and static contact 22,
The middle part setting of cabinet 1 is parallel to the mounting plate 14 of cabinet door 11, and cabinet 1 is separated into for installing high pressure open circuit by mounting plate 14
First cavity 12 of 2 static contact 22 of device and the second cavity 13 for installing 2 moving contact 21 of high-voltage circuitbreaker, the first cavity 12 are remote
From cabinet door 11, the second cavity 13 is mounted on close to cabinet door 11, static contact 22 on mounting plate 14, and it is flat to be equipped with installation in the second cavity 13
Platform 3, moving contact 21 are slidably mounted on mounting platform 3, are equipped between mounting platform 3 and moving contact 21 and are driven moving contact 21 in height
The drive component 4 slided between 2 operating position of voltage breaker and testing position.The mining handcart-type high-pressure vacuum switch of the present invention
Moving contact of breaker 21 is slidably arranged on mounting platform 3 by cabinet, and moving contact 21 can be made to work by drive component 4
It is slided between position and testing position, to facilitate staff to operate switchgear.
As shown in Figures 2 to 5, in the present embodiment, drive component 4 includes rotation bar assembly 42, and rotation bar assembly 42 includes
The curved rod 422 for being articulated with the straight-bar 421 of 3 both sides of mounting platform and being fixedly linked with straight-bar 421 is arranged in curved rod 422
There are arc groove 423, the both sides of mounting platform 3 that shaft 424 is installed, one end of shaft 424 stretches in arc groove 423, and turns
Axis 424 stretches into the part of arc groove 423 and shaft 424 is intermeshed, i.e., shaft 424 is equipped with tooth, and the both sides of arc groove 423 are equal
Gear 425 is arranged in shaft 424 to realize engaging between shaft 424 and arc groove 423 equipped with tooth, moving contact 21
Bottom is provided with and 425 intermeshing rack 41 of gear.When rotating the rotation of bar assembly 42, curved rod 422 drives shaft 424
Movement makes rotation gear 425 rotate, to drive the rack 41 under 21 pedestal of moving contact to move in a straight line, to make to touch
First 21 switch between the locations, and middle rack 41 is fixedly mounted on the bottom plate of 21 bottom of moving contact.In addition at it
In its embodiment, multiple teeth can also be set on the bottom plate of the bottom of moving contact 21, passed with the intermeshing of gear 425
It is dynamic.
In the present embodiment, mounting platform 3 is equipped with the first sliding rail 31, and the bottom of moving contact 21 is provided with first pulley 32,
First pulley 32 is slidably arranged on the first sliding rail 31;The bottom of mounting platform 3 is provided with second pulley 33, and the second of cabinet 1
The second sliding rail 34 is provided in cavity 13, second pulley 33 is slidably arranged on the second sliding rail 34, when need to breaker carry out
When repair or replacement, directly mounting platform 3 can be pulled out out of cabinet 1, to facilitate lifting and repair to replace.
In the present embodiment, mounting platform 3 is provided in the front end of the first sliding rail 31 for preventing moving contact 21 from skidding off first
The limiting plate 35 of sliding rail 31, prevent 2 moving contact 21 of high-voltage circuitbreaker partially due to inertia and skid off mounting platform 3, improve work
Reliability.
The operating process that high-voltage circuitbreaker 2 is switched to testing position by operating position is as follows:As shown in Fig. 2, opening cabinet
Door 11, straight-bar 421 is put from plumbness to horizontality, in the process, passes through curved rod 422 and corresponding transmission mechanism
Movement, drive moving contact 21 to be moved to 11 side of cabinet door, when straight-bar 421 is positioned over horizontal position, moving contact of breaker at this time
21 are located at testing position, i.e. moving contact 21 is in discrete state with static contact 22, as shown in Figure 3;It will need breaker is dynamic tactile
When first 21 removal cabinet 1, straight-bar 421 is directly pulled manually, and mounting platform 3 is drawn out to maintenance position out of cabinet 1, works as completion
After service work, mounting platform 3 is pushed into testing position and fixation, is then moved to straight-bar 421 vertically by horizontality
State, in the process, moving contact 21 to 22 side of static contact move, when straight-bar 421 is in plumbness, moving contact 21 with it is quiet
It is contacted between contact 22, as shown in figure 4, realizing the combined floodgate of breaker.
